Beyond the Horizon: Why We Developed Lenticular UST Material

At WUPRO Cinema, we always listen to the high-end home theater enthusiast community. Our traditional CBSP (Ceiling Blocking Screen Material) has long been the gold standard for high-contrast UST setups. However, standard raw material physics imposed strict scaling limits:

  • Fixed Frame Screens (100% Seamless): Maxed out at 127 inches.

  • Motorized Floor Rising Screens: Maxed out at 130 inches.

  • The Splicing Dilemma: To build a fixed frame screen beyond 127 inches using older tech, manufacturers had to splice two pieces of fabric together. For purists watching 4K or 8K HDR content, that subtle center seam could ruin the cinematic immersion.

To eliminate this compromise, our engineering team developed the Lenticular UST material—a dedicated, extra-wide format fabric built from the ground up for massive seamless home theater screens.

Head-to-Head Comparison: Lenticular UST vs. CBSP

To help you choose the right material for your project dimensions, here is a quick breakdown of how our new Lenticular UST fabric compares to our classic premium CBSP material:

Feature CBSP Lenticular UST
Maximum Seamless Frame Size 127" 150"
Maximum Floor-Rising Size 130" 150"
ALR/CLR 93% - 94% 90%
Gain 0.6 0.8
HighLight Enhanced Contrast; Ultra high Image Quality Seamless One-Pieced; Balanced Image Quality

 

Technical Notes: Understanding the Lenticular Surface

You may notice fine vertical lines on the screen surface when it is viewed without projection, especially under strong side lighting or at very close viewing distances.

This is completely normal and is an inherent characteristic of lenticular optical technology rather than a manufacturing defect.

Once the projector is turned on, these microscopic optical structures become invisible during normal viewing. They do not affect image sharpness, color accuracy, brightness, contrast, or overall viewing performance.

Important Installation Notice

The WUPRO Cinema Lenticular UST material is specifically engineered for Ultra Short Throw (UST) projection systems only. Idoes not support ceiling-mounted (overhead projection) setups.
